Pros

-Decent wages -Top Notch Benefits:cheap insurance, stock options, PTO, holiday pay -Free food and beverages -Lots of enthusiasm for the product -Dress code and "uniform" is relaxed, many employees can wear jeans to work

Cons

-Long hours, lots of working on weekends, and having to work during time off: Management does not respect employees have lives/families outside if work -Stores often don't close during bad weather (hurricanes, ice storms) when it's unsafe for customers and employees to drive -Employee morale behind the scenes is terrible -Poor communication: between sales to service and corporate to the local stores -Training program could be more proactive and occur sooner for newer employees -Employees are not given pertinent information before customers receive it -Day-to-day standard operating procedures constantly changing -CEO makes unrealistic promises to the customer but, doesn't have to hear the customers yell when they are not delivered -Disorganization -Inability to balance the growing amount of sales/deliveries with great "service" afterwards in some areas there is over 300 miles to the nearest service center from the customers home. Service appointments have to be made months in advance and Service is usually unequipped to timely handle emergencies with customer's cars

Pros

Great vehicles and a fast growing company that is good to be a part of. As a technician everything you need to learn about Tesla is provided on the Company website. Good training facilities and overall great vehicles to work on. Compensation is ok if you have some prior experience. Ability to apply for different positions within the company after time. ASE reimbursement. Travel to other states or countries to support vehicles from time to time. Good health benefits, paid time off accumulates quickly. Hourly, no flat rate.

Cons

As a vehicle technician at the service center level you're shop is only as good as the people running it. Unfortunately the service center I was employed at did not treat its' employees all that well. Mismanaged and disorganized.Foreman did not help at all and yelled at us for not knowing everything when he wouldn't get off his seat and help us in the first place. He wouldn't even call us by our names. Team leaders assigned for no reason when the foreman could do that himself. Requests and respect of privacy for your requests to service manager not taken seriously and laughed at among other associates. Room for growth is extremely limited at the service center level. Raises or cost of living are not to be mentioned ever. You were forced to stay late without being asked first, it was expected. Or else, you get yelled at. They micro manage you and treat you like you are a little kid. You are paid hourly, but the shop is ran like a flat rate shop.
